    Therefore, grounding morality in reason misidentifies the actual causal mechanism of moral conduct.

    Reasons For

    1 perspective
    Reason for
    ?
    • 1.Moral behavior correlates more strongly with emotional responses and social conditioning than with explicit rational deliberation.

    • 2.People often rationalize pre-existing moral intuitions rather than deriving them through logical argument from first principles.

    • 3.Evolutionary psychology shows moral intuitions evolved for survival, not because they satisfy rational consistency requirements.

    Reasons Against

    1 perspective
    Reason against
    ?
    • 1.Reason is necessary to distinguish genuine moral insight from mere emotional impulse or culturally inherited bias.

    • 2.The fact that reason doesn't fully explain moral conduct doesn't mean it plays no causal role in moral deliberation.

    • 3.Even if emotions drive initial moral responses, reasoning about consequences and principles shapes which impulses we act upon.
